Publisher Description

Ivan Turgenev's 1860 novella, "First Love" (Pervaya Lyubov), is a deeply personal and masterful exploration of youthful obsession, disillusionment, and the complex, often painful nature of adult passion.

The story is framed as a recollection told by the middle-aged Vladimir Petrovich as he vividly recounts the summer of his sixteenth year. During a holiday at his family's country dacha near Moscow, Vladimir becomes instantly and overwhelmingly infatuated with his new neighbor, the beautiful, enigmatic, and five-years-older Princess Zinaida Alexandrovna.
